This is for 7600 GS. Which you should get few more fps with GT.

 

Using this until I get new GPU (Radeon HD4850 probably)

 

CPU usage seems to degrade with bigger resolution (might be due to background processes too)

 

 

Statistics

Average FPS: 7.88

Duration: 29.46 sec

CPU Usage: 84%

System memory usage: 86%

Video memory usage: 98%

 

Graphics Settings

Video Mode: 1024 x 768 (75 Hz)

Texture Quality: Low

Render Quality: Low

View Distance: 1

Detail Distance: 1

 

Hardware

Microsoft® Windows Vista" Ultimate

Service Pack 1

Video Adapter: NVIDIA GeForce 7600 GS

Video Driver version: 180.70

Audio Adapter: Speakers (Realtek High Definition Audio)

Intel® Core2 CPU          6300  @ 1.86GHz

 

File ID: Benchmark.cli
